Climate change
The greenhouse effect
The greenhouse effect is natural and keeps Earth warm enough for life. Short-wave energy from the Sun passes through the atmosphere and warms the surface; the Earth re-radiates long-wave heat, and greenhouse gases (carbon dioxide, methane, water vapour) trap some of it.
Burning fossil fuels, deforestation and farming add extra greenhouse gases.
This enhanced greenhouse effect traps more heat and drives global warming and climate change.
Carbon footprint
Your carbon footprint
A carbon footprint is the total amount of greenhouse gases (measured as carbon dioxide) produced by a person, product or activity. It comes from travel, home energy, food and the goods we buy.
You can reduce it: walk or cycle, use public transport, insulate your home, eat local and seasonal food, and buy less.
Individual choices add up nationally — this is why governments set targets to cut emissions.

Effects of climate change
Environment, people & economy
Climate change has knock-on effects across three areas:
Environment: melting ice caps and glaciers, rising sea levels, more droughts, floods and storms, loss of habitats and species.
People: flooding of low-lying homes, water shortages, spread of disease, "climate refugees" forced to migrate.
Economy: damage to farming and fishing, costly flood defences, disrupted trade and lost tourism income.

Waste hierarchy
Reduce, reuse, recycle
The waste hierarchy ranks how we deal with waste, from best to worst. The three most sustainable options are the "three Rs":
Reduce (best) — use fewer resources in the first place, e.g. less packaging.
Reuse — use an item again, e.g. a refillable water bottle.
Recycle — process waste into new products, e.g. glass, paper, cans.
Below these come recovery (e.g. energy from waste) and, worst of all, disposal in landfill.

Renewable energy
Evaluating wind farms
Switching from fossil fuels to renewable energy cuts greenhouse gas emissions. To evaluate a source you weigh advantages against disadvantages. Take wind farms:
Advantages: no greenhouse gases once built, wind is free and never runs out, farmland below can still be used.
Disadvantages: only generate when the wind blows (intermittent), some people find turbines noisy or ugly (visual pollution), and they can harm birds.
A balanced evaluation ends with a judgement: wind is a valuable part of the energy mix, but cannot supply firm power alone, so it works best alongside other sources.

Global agreement
The 2015 Paris Agreement
Because climate change is global, countries must act together. At the 2015 International Climate Change Agreement in Paris (the Paris Agreement), nearly every country agreed to:
Hold the rise in global average temperature well below 2°C above pre-industrial levels, aiming for 1.5°C.
Set their own national targets to cut greenhouse gas emissions and review them regularly.
Help poorer countries (LEDCs) with money and technology to cope with climate change.

Sustainable tourism
Mass tourism vs ecotourism
Mass tourism is large numbers of visitors to one place. It brings money and jobs but can cause harm:
Environmental: litter, footpath erosion, damage to reefs and wildlife, extra flights adding to emissions.
Cultural: loss of local traditions and tension with tourists.
Economic: profits "leak" to foreign firms; jobs are often seasonal and low-paid.
Sustainable tourism tries to protect places for the future. A responsible tourist respects local culture, saves water and energy, and buys local goods. Ecotourism is small-scale nature tourism that conserves the environment and directly benefits local people.
